About this role
Join Stryker Ireland as a Staff Label Designer on a fixed-term contract until November 2027, focusing on labeling for complex medical devices.
About the Company
Stryker Ireland is a leading global medical technology company known for its innovative products and commitment to improving healthcare.

Expert Review
This role at Stryker is crucial for ensuring the accuracy and compliance of medical device labeling. Professionals will collaborate with product experts, ensuring that labels meet global standards. Benefits are included, which is a significant plus for contract positions.
Applicants should note that the role is not remote, for those seeking flexibility. However, working in Cork allows for direct engagement with the team and products. The fixed-term contract until November 2027 provides clarity but may not appeal to those looking for permanent employment.
